Abstract
Mobile crowdsensing is a typical application of the Industrial Internet of hings and brings a promising opportunity to construct powerful industrial systems and services. The existing privacy protection schemes usually adopt a unified privacy protection policy for all sensing data due to lack of effective privacy metrics, thereby resulting in excessive or insufficient protection of privacy information and low accuracy of sensing data. To tackle these issues, in this paper, we propose a personalized privacy protection data uploading (PPDU) scheme based on game theory and sensing user's historical spatio-temporal data. In PPDU, a personalized privacy measurement algorithm is designed to obtain the personalized privacy degree of user sensing data. Based on the privacy degree, a user uploading behavior game is designed by employing an incomplete information game, and a game-based spatio-temporal sensing data uploading method is proposed for user privacy protection. Simulation experiments with real trajectory data show that the PPDU scheme makes a reasonable balance between retaining high quality of crowdsensing service and protecting user's privacy.
